Auto-Injectors Market- Overview

Auto-injectors are spring-loaded syringes, designed to deliver a single dose of a particular life-saving drug. Auto injectors, as the name suggests are easy to use and are intended for self –administration by patients or can be administered by untrained personnel. These injectors were initially designed to overcome the hesitation associated with self-administration of the needle-based drug delivery device. Most of the injectors are springe-loaded based.

Auto-injectors not only allow the automatic injection of a syringe but also have a visual indication that confirms the deliverance of the full dose; hence, these are preferred over the traditional syringes involved in the needle-based drug delivery devices. Industry Updates

Nov 2018 The FDA has approved Genentech’s single-dose, prefilled autoinjector ACTPen 162 mg/0.9 mL of tocilizumab (Actemra) for patients with giant cell arteritis (GCA), rheumatoid arthritis (RA), and 2 forms of juvenile arthritis.
